- ejusdem generis
- a Latin phrase meaning ‘of the same kind’: a rule of legal interpretation that when a word or phrase follows two or more other words or phrases, it is construed to be of the same type as the words or phrases which precede it

COMMENT For example, in the phrase houses, flats and other buildings, other buildings can mean only other dwellings, and would not include, for example, a church.
